基于降低轨道繁忙程度的路径选择方法及装置与流程

文档序号:38166572发布日期:2024-05-30 12:20阅读:12来源:国知局
基于降低轨道繁忙程度的路径选择方法及装置与流程

本发明涉及半导体搬运,尤其涉及一种基于降低轨道繁忙程度的路径选择方法及装置。


背景技术:

1、oht(overhead hoist transport,空中运输车)轨道是一种特殊的轨道系统,主要用于fab厂自动化制造车间内的物品运输。这种轨道系统可以安装在车间天花板上,为空中运输车提供了支撑和行进方向引导。通过这种系统,空中运输车可以在轨道上移动,从而在不同位置之间快速、稳定地输送物品,例如装载晶圆片的晶圆盒。与传统的地面输送系统相比,oht轨道不仅能够节省空间,而且可以提高物品运输的效率和稳定性。

2、现有技术中,在对天车规划执行任务的路径时,只会针对单个天车来进行路径规划,一般根据时间最短来选择合适的路径。但是在同一时段内存在多个任务需要多个天车执行时,多个天车可能会对轨道段造成实时拥堵,互相影响运输效率。


技术实现思路

1、本发明提供一种基于降低轨道繁忙程度的路径选择方法及装置,用以解决现有技术中没有考虑到实时多个搬运天车互相干扰的缺陷,实现降低目标时段内多个搬运任务在执行时的轨道段的繁忙程度的效果。

2、本发明提供一种基于降低轨道繁忙程度的路径选择方法,包括:

3、将目标时段内需要执行的搬运任务组成任务池;

4、基于路径规划算法以及所述任务池内各搬运任务的起点位置和终点位置,得到各天车按时完成各搬运任务所对应的多个第一路径以及各第一路径对应的预估运行时间;

5、确定各第一路径对应的轨道段的历史繁忙指数,并基于所述历史繁忙指数从各第一路径中筛选得到多个第二路径;所述历史繁忙指数用于表示所述第一路径对应的各轨道段在历史时段内的繁忙程度;

6、基于各搬运任务对应的各第二路径,确定所述目标时段内各搬运任务的搬运路径的路径集合,并确定在所述目标时段内按照各路径集合运行下的轨道段的实时繁忙指数;所述实时繁忙指数用于表示所述第二路径对应的各轨道段在所述目标时段内的预测繁忙程度;

7、基于所述实时繁忙指数,确定所述任务池中各搬运任务的实际运行路径。

8、根据本发明提供的一种基于降低轨道繁忙程度的路径选择方法,所述路径规划算法为a星算法,所述基于路径规划算法以及所述任务池内各搬运任务的起点位置和终点位置,得到各天车完成各搬运任务所对应的多个第一路径,包括:

9、将所述任务池内各搬运任务的起点位置和终点位置作为所述路径规划算法的输入;

10、将每个轨道段作为节点,确定执行每个搬运任务的天车从当前节点到所述起点位置的实际代价和启发函数估计的从当前节点到所述终点位置的预估代价,得到当前总代价;所述实际代价用于表示从当前节点到所述起点位置的天车运行时间,所述预估代价用于表示从当前节点到所述终点位置的天车运行时间;

11、根据当前总代价选择下一个要扩展的节点,并继续搜索直到找到目标节点或者无法继续搜索;

12、在找到目标节点的情况下,得到并通过所述路径规划算法输出各第一路径以及各第一路径对应的预估运行时间。

13、根据本发明提供的一种基于降低轨道繁忙程度的路径选择方法,所述历史繁忙指数是基于所述第一路径对应的各轨道段在历史时段内通行的天车数量、历史运行速度、历史搬运任务的优先级以及各轨道段上天车的延误时间确定的。

14、根据本发明提供的一种基于降低轨道繁忙程度的路径选择方法,所述实时繁忙指数是基于所述第二路径对应的各轨道段在所述目标时段内预测的天车数量、最大允许速度即搬运任务的优先级确定的。

15、根据本发明提供的一种基于降低轨道繁忙程度的路径选择方法,所述基于所述实时繁忙指数,确定所述任务池中各搬运任务的实际运行路径,包括:

16、将所述实时繁忙指数最小的路径集合中的各第二路径作为所述目标时段内所述任务池内的各搬运任务的实际运行路径。

17、根据本发明提供的一种基于降低轨道繁忙程度的路径选择方法,在所述将所述实时繁忙指数最小的路径集合中的各第二路径作为所述目标时段内所述任务池内的各搬运任务的实际运行路径之后,所述方法还包括:

18、确定所述任务池内各搬运任务的优先级;不同优先级的搬运任务对应不同的搬运时间达成率,所述搬运时间达成率用于表示预估运行时间与任务要求时间的比值;

19、在所述搬运任务按照对应的实际运行路径的实际运行时间的搬运时间达成率不满足预设条件的情况下,从所述第二路径中筛选避让天车,以使得所述避让天车在所述目标时段内运行至除所述第二路径对应的轨道段之外的轨道段。

20、根据本发明提供的一种基于降低轨道繁忙程度的路径选择方法,所述基于所述历史繁忙指数从各第一路径中筛选得到多个第二路径,包括:

21、基于各第一路径对应的轨道段的历史繁忙指数和各第一路径对应的预估运行时间,从各第一路径中筛选得到多个第二路径。

22、本发明还提供一种基于降低轨道繁忙程度的路径选择装置,包括:

23、第一处理模块,用于将目标时段内需要执行的搬运任务组成任务池;

24、第二处理模块,用于基于路径规划算法以及所述任务池内各搬运任务的起点位置和终点位置,得到各天车按时完成各搬运任务所对应的多个第一路径以及各第一路径对应的预估运行时间;

25、第三处理模块,用于确定各第一路径对应的轨道段的历史繁忙指数,并基于所述历史繁忙指数从各第一路径中筛选得到多个第二路径;所述历史繁忙指数用于表示所述第一路径对应的各轨道段在历史时段内的繁忙程度;

26、第四处理模块,用于基于各搬运任务对应的各第二路径,确定所述目标时段内各搬运任务的搬运路径的路径集合,并确定在所述目标时段内按照各路径集合运行下的轨道段的实时繁忙指数;所述实时繁忙指数用于表示所述第二路径对应的各轨道段在所述目标时段内的预测繁忙程度;

27、第五处理模块,用于基于所述实时繁忙指数,确定所述任务池中各搬运任务的实际运行路径。

28、本发明还提供一种电子设备,包括存储器、处理器及存储在存储器上并可在处理器上运行的计算机程序,所述处理器执行所述程序时实现如上述任一种所述基于降低轨道繁忙程度的路径选择方法。

29、本发明还提供一种非暂态计算机可读存储介质,其上存储有计算机程序,该计算机程序被处理器执行时实现如上述任一种所述基于降低轨道繁忙程度的路径选择方法。

30、本发明还提供一种计算机程序产品,包括计算机程序,所述计算机程序被处理器执行时实现如上述任一种所述基于降低轨道繁忙程度的路径选择方法。

31、本发明提供的基于降低轨道繁忙程度的路径选择方法及装置,通过基于路径规划算法和历史繁忙指数进行路径选择,可以筛选得到满足任务时限要求的第一路径和第二路径,考虑到多个搬运任务按照不同组合方式的第二路径执行搬运任务时的实时繁忙指数,进而可以选择更加空闲和顺畅的轨道段,优化了搬运任务的路径规划,可以有效降低目标时段内多个搬运任务在执行时的轨道段的繁忙程度,减少拥堵和冲突,从而提高天车的搬运效率和运行顺畅度。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1